A cambelt, also known as a timing belt, regulates the combustion process by synchronising your crankshaft and camshaft which, in turn, open and close the cylinder valves. A cambelt problem can be disastrous for your engine. Your car can’t work properly without this toothed belt - your engine parts will smash together more than 100 times a minute, causing irreversible damage.

That’s why you need to look after it properly and book a timing belt replacement when your car needs it.

How Much Does a Fiat 500 Cambelt Change Cost?

The price of your cambelt change will vary depending on the garage you visit. On average, a Fiat 500 cambelt change can cost between £200 and £400. Most of this price comes from the labour costs, as changing the cambelt is a very labour-intensive job – many parts of the vehicle need to be removed to get to the cambelt, and then put back on afterwards, which can take several hours.

When Should You Change the Timing Belt on a Fiat 500?

Fiat recommends that you change the timing belt on your Fiat 500 every 75,000 miles or every five years, whichever comes first. It is also recommended to check it around 45,000 miles or every two years just to be on the safe side. You should also consider having the timing belt changed if you notice any of these symptoms:

• A slapping or grinding noise
• Your engine cuts out and won't turn over when you turn the key
• Your car won't start, accompanied by a clunking noise from the engine
• Rattling or high-pitched sound while your engine is idling
• Your car leaks oil
• A glazed, glossy cambelt underside
• A cracked or fraying cambelt

How Long Does a Timing Belt Last on a Fiat 500?

The timing belt on your Fiat 500 should last around five years or 75,000 miles. This does however depend several factors, such as the age of the car, the conditions it has been driven in, and the time since the timing belt was replaced last.

If you notice any of the warning signs mentioned in the paragraph above, it may mean that your timing belt needs replacing.

Does the Fiat 500 Have a Timing Belt or a Timing Chain?

Certain models of the Fiat 500 have a timing chain rather than a belt. The 1.3 and the 2.4-litre engines have timing chains, whereas the 1.4-litre engine has a timing belt.

If you're unsure, your vehicle handbook will be able to inform you which one your Fiat 500 has.

Reasons for Needing to Book a Timing Belt Replacement

There are several reasons why you might need to book a timing belt replacement, but the main cause is old age. Every timing belt has a distinct lifespan, and it is likely to snap when it reaches this mileage. Other reasons that you might need to book a cambelt change include:

• A misaligned cambelt is one of the main causes of failure and is usually caused by uneven or excessive wear.
• Under-tensioned belt. This causes uneven wear and excessive noise while driving.
• Damaged belt. A worn or damaged belt can significantly reduce the lifespan of your timing belt.
• Debris. Dirt can rub on the belt, reducing its effectiveness, and oil can attack the belt materials.
• Water or oil leaks. These can cause the belt to slip and slide, reducing its effectiveness.
• Not driving your vehicle enough. The cambelt can stiffen if left too long which weakens it. If your car often sits idle, you may need to replace the cambelt more frequently than if you drove the car regularly.

While these problems can be caused naturally, an ineffective cambelt change can also lead to extra problems and expenses. That’s why you should always choose a reputable garage for your replacement.
